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33823164741 463 62387606 46336215 1243643
71740 42093548
71740 42093548
274236 64260346 977
All about undefined
Interested in learning more?
71740 42093548
274236 64260346 977
See more
4303312223 544587278
4978877449 9630017672 794
See more
549 131814 1476452862
41117 51014013911 6391015
See more